OR Queue Project G0400 — Solar in Lake, Oregon

OR Queue Project G0400 — Solar in Lake, Oregon is a 20.0 MW solar interconnection project in Lake, Oregon with a current status of withdrawn. It is proposed to connect at 115 kV Fort Rock Line(between LaPine Substation and Midstate’s Fort Rock Substation).
